Two people sustained burn injuries after a gas cylinder blast in a chawl at Mankhurd area of eastern Mumbai on Tuesday evening, civic officials said.
According to the officials, the blast took place in a room of a chawl located on 30 Feet Road in Janata Nagar area of Mandala.
The explosion damaged a portion of the roof of the affected room, officials said.
The incident was reported to the Mumbai Fire Brigade at around 6.50 pm.
Injured shifted to Sion hospital
According to the Brihanmumbai Municipal Corporation’s Mumbai Fire Brigade (MFB), local residents acted swiftly and shifted the injured persons to LTMG (Sion) Hospital before emergency services arrived. Doctors later confirmed that both victims were admitted to the burn ward for further treatment.
The injured have been identified as Prithwipal Jaspal, 40, who suffered around 30 per cent burns to his face, hands and chest and Rajesh Khichad (25), who sustained about 25 per cent burns to his face, hand and leg.
Emergency response
Teams from the Mumbai Fire Brigade, Mumbai Police, Adani Energy, and local ward staff were rushed to the spot following the incident. The situation was brought under control, and no further danger was reported.
Officials said the exact cause of the gas cylinder blast was being investigated.

Fire breaks out at Kandivali industrial unit in Mumbai
A Level-1 fire broke out at the Perfect Paper Corn Company in the Charkop area of Mumbai’s Kandivali West on Tuesday afternoon, officials said.
The incident was reported to the Brihanmumbai Municipal Corporation’s (BMC’s) Mumbai Fire Brigade (MFB) at 2.37 pm. The fire, confined to electric wiring, installations, and paints, affected an area of approximately 3,000 square feet on the ground floor of the ground plus one-floor building.
Smoke was reported inside the premises.
The MFB declared the blaze a Level-1 fire at 3:02 pm.
Several agencies were mobilised, including the MFB, police, Adani Power, 108 ambulance, and ward staff.
No injuries have been reported so far, officials added.
Further investigations to find out the cause of the blaze was underway, the officials said on Tuesday.
